Heavy lifting and anal fissure

2019-05-20 01:15:29
Hi all, I had an anal fissure in January due to travel related constipation. It bled for 18 days and then it stopped. It again bled for a 2 separate days in February when I passed hard stools and for 5 days in March when I had another episode of constipation. Since March I'm on a plant based diet and I hadn't had any symptoms. On Friday, I lifted something heavy (25kg) and moved around. Since Saturday it pains in the same region as the previous anal fissure. Can heavy lifting cause anal fissure to reoccur? I had gotten a colonoscopy done in 2011 which was normal and a sigmoidoscopy done in 2014 which indicated anterior and posterior fissure along with grade 2 hemorrhoids. Do I need any further testing? What can I do to make sure it doesn't reoccur apart from following plant based diet
1369 Views
No excercise can not cause fissure or bleeding. The only way to prevent fissure is by preventing constipation. Try to improve your diet. Discuss in details for dietery planning and further treatment planning.
